package jdk.internal.net.http.qpack;

public sealed interface HeadersTable permits StaticTable, DynamicTable {

    /**
     * Add an entry to the table.
     *
     * @param name  header name
     * @param value header value
     * @return unique index of entry added to the table.
     * If element cannot be added {@code -1} is returned.
     */
    long insert(String name, String value);

    /**
     * Get a table entry with specified unique index.
     *
     * @param index an entry unique index
     * @return table entry
     */
    HeaderField get(long index);

    /**
     * Returns an index for name:value pair, or just name in a headers table.
     * The contract for return values is the following:
     * - a positive integer {@code i} where {@code i - 1} is an index of an
     * entry with a header (n, v), where {@code n.equals(name) && v.equals(value)}.
     * <p>
     * - a negative integer {@code j} where {@code -j - 1} is an index of an entry with
     * a header (n, v), where {@code n.equals(name)}.
     * <p>
     * - {@code 0} if there's no entry 'e' found such that {@code e.getName().equals(name)}
     *
     * @param name  a name to search for
     * @param value a value to search for
     * @return a non-zero value if a matching entry is found, 0 otherwise
     */
    long search(String name, String value);
}
